Bu kalite numaralar\u0131 \u00f6nemlidir \u00e7\u00fcnk\u00fc bilyenin hassasiyet seviyesini g\u00f6sterirler.<\/p>\n\n\n\n<p class=\"wp-block-paragraph\">Ancak bir\u00e7ok al\u0131c\u0131 bu kalite derecelerinin ne anlama geldi\u011finden veya do\u011fru olan\u0131 nas\u0131l se\u00e7ece\u011finden emin de\u011fil. \u00c7ok d\u00fc\u015f\u00fck bir kalite derecesi se\u00e7mek \u00fcr\u00fcn performans\u0131n\u0131 etkileyebilirken, \u00e7ok y\u00fcksek bir kalite derecesi se\u00e7mek gereksiz yere maliyeti art\u0131rabilir.<\/p>\n\n\n\n<p class=\"wp-block-paragraph\">Bu makale, end\u00fcstriyel al\u0131c\u0131lar i\u00e7in \u00e7elik bilye kalitelerini pratik bir \u015fekilde a\u00e7\u0131klamaktad\u0131r.<\/p>\n\n\n\n<h2 id=\"1-what-does-steel-ball-grade-mean\" class=\"wp-block-heading\">1. \u00c7elik Bilye Kalitesi Ne Anlama Geliyor?<\/h2>\n\n\n\n<p class=\"wp-block-paragraph\">\u00c7elik bilye kalitesi, boyutsal do\u011fruluk, yuvarlakl\u0131k, y\u00fczey kalitesi ve parti i\u00e7indeki varyasyonla ilgilidir. Genel olarak, kalite numaras\u0131 ne kadar d\u00fc\u015f\u00fckse, hassasiyet o kadar y\u00fcksek olur.<\/p>\n\n\n\n<p class=\"wp-block-paragraph\">\u00d6rne\u011fin:<\/p>\n\n\n\n<p class=\"wp-block-paragraph\">G10, G100&#039;den daha hassast\u0131r.<br>G100, G500&#039;den daha hassast\u0131r.<br>G500, G1000&#039;den daha hassast\u0131r.<\/p>\n\n\n\n<p class=\"wp-block-paragraph\">Y\u00fcksek hassasiyetli kalite, toplar\u0131n daha dar \u00e7ap varyasyonuna, daha iyi yuvarlakl\u0131\u011fa ve daha tutarl\u0131 kaliteye sahip oldu\u011fu anlam\u0131na gelir.<\/p>\n\n\n\n<h2 id=\"2-why-grade-matters\" class=\"wp-block-heading\">2. Notlar\u0131n \u00d6nemi<\/h2>\n\n\n\n<p class=\"wp-block-paragraph\">\u00c7elik bilyeler bir\u00e7ok uygulamada kullan\u0131l\u0131r, ancak her uygulama ayn\u0131 hassasiyeti gerektirmez.<\/p>\n\n\n\n<p class=\"wp-block-paragraph\">Y\u00fcksek h\u0131zl\u0131 rulmanlarda, hassas makinelerde ve otomotiv sistemlerinde, s\u0131k\u0131 tolerans ve iyi yuvarlakl\u0131k \u00e7ok \u00f6nemlidir. Hassasiyetin d\u00fc\u015f\u00fck olmas\u0131 g\u00fcr\u00fclt\u00fcye, titre\u015fime, a\u015f\u0131nmaya veya performans ar\u0131zas\u0131na neden olabilir.<\/p>\n\n\n\n<p class=\"wp-block-paragraph\">Genel donan\u0131m, tekerlekler, kayar sistemler, oyuncaklar veya temel mekanik uygulamalarda, daha d\u00fc\u015f\u00fck hassasiyet derecesi yeterli ve daha uygun maliyetli olabilir.<\/p>\n\n\n\n<p class=\"wp-block-paragraph\">Ta\u015flama veya parlatma uygulamalar\u0131nda, boyut tutarl\u0131l\u0131\u011f\u0131 ve y\u00fczey durumu, ultra y\u00fcksek hassasiyet derecesinden daha \u00f6nemli olabilir.<\/p>\n\n\n\n<p class=\"wp-block-paragraph\">Do\u011fru kalite s\u0131n\u0131f\u0131n\u0131 se\u00e7mek, performans ve maliyet aras\u0131nda denge kurmaya yard\u0131mc\u0131 olur.<\/p>\n\n\n\n<h2 id=\"3-common-steel-ball-grades\" class=\"wp-block-heading\">3. Yayg\u0131n \u00c7elik Bilye Kaliteleri<\/h2>\n\n\n\n<h3 id=\"g10-and-g16\" class=\"wp-block-heading\">G10 ve G16<\/h3>\n\n\n\n<p class=\"wp-block-paragraph\">Bunlar, hassas rulmanlarda, y\u00fcksek performansl\u0131 mekanik sistemlerde ve \u00e7ok dar tolerans ve m\u00fckemmel yuvarlakl\u0131k gerektiren uygulamalarda yayg\u0131n olarak kullan\u0131lan y\u00fcksek hassasiyetli kalitelerdir.<\/p>\n\n\n\n<p class=\"wp-block-paragraph\">Bunlar genellikle performans, g\u00fcr\u00fclt\u00fc kontrol\u00fc ve yorulma \u00f6mr\u00fcn\u00fcn kritik \u00f6nem ta\u015f\u0131d\u0131\u011f\u0131 durumlarda kullan\u0131l\u0131r.<\/p>\n\n\n\n<h3 id=\"g25-and-g40\" class=\"wp-block-heading\">G25 ve G40<\/h3>\n\n\n\n<p class=\"wp-block-paragraph\">Bu kaliteler ayr\u0131ca rulman ve hassas uygulamalarda, \u00f6zellikle istikrarl\u0131 performans\u0131n gerekli oldu\u011fu ancak uygulaman\u0131n en y\u00fcksek hassasiyet seviyesini gerektirmedi\u011fi durumlarda kullan\u0131l\u0131r.<\/p>\n\n\n\n<h3 id=\"g100\" class=\"wp-block-heading\">G100<\/h3>\n\n\n\n<p class=\"wp-block-paragraph\">G100, bir\u00e7ok end\u00fcstriyel uygulamada yayg\u0131n olarak kullan\u0131lmaktad\u0131r. Hassasiyet ve maliyet aras\u0131nda iyi bir denge sunar. Uygulamaya ba\u011fl\u0131 olarak mekanik bile\u015fenler, otomotiv par\u00e7alar\u0131, donan\u0131m ve genel rulmanla ilgili kullan\u0131mlar i\u00e7in uygun olabilir.<\/p>\n\n\n\n<h3 id=\"g200-to-g500\" class=\"wp-block-heading\">G200&#039;den G500&#039;e<\/h3>\n\n\n\n<p class=\"wp-block-paragraph\">Bu kaliteler genellikle genel end\u00fcstriyel bile\u015fenlerde, tekerleklerde, kayar sistemlerde, bisikletlerde ve di\u011fer donan\u0131m uygulamalar\u0131nda kullan\u0131l\u0131r. Daha ekonomik bir maliyetle istikrarl\u0131 performans sa\u011flarlar.<\/p>\n\n\n\n<h3 id=\"g1000-and-above\" class=\"wp-block-heading\">G1000 ve \u00dczeri<\/h3>\n\n\n\n<p class=\"wp-block-paragraph\">G1000 ve \u00fczeri kaliteler genellikle hassasiyetin daha az \u00f6nemli oldu\u011fu uygulamalar i\u00e7in kullan\u0131l\u0131r. Maliyet verimlili\u011finin s\u0131k\u0131 toleranstan daha \u00f6nemli oldu\u011fu d\u00fc\u015f\u00fck h\u0131zl\u0131, rulmans\u0131z, b\u00fcy\u00fck \u00f6l\u00e7ekli end\u00fcstriyel veya genel ama\u00e7l\u0131 uygulamalar i\u00e7in uygun olabilirler.<\/p>\n\n\n\n<h2 id=\"4-grade-is-not-the-only-specification\" class=\"wp-block-heading\">4. Kalite Tek \u015eart De\u011fildir<\/h2>\n\n\n\n<p class=\"wp-block-paragraph\">S\u0131k yap\u0131lan bir hata, di\u011fer \u00f6nemli \u00f6zellikleri g\u00f6z ard\u0131 ederek yaln\u0131zca notlara odaklanmakt\u0131r.<\/p>\n\n\n\n<p class=\"wp-block-paragraph\">\u00d6rne\u011fin, G100 krom \u00e7elik bilye ile G100 paslanmaz \u00e7elik bilyenin sertli\u011fi ve korozyon direnci \u00e7ok farkl\u0131 olabilir. Malzeme ve sertlik gereksinimi kar\u015f\u0131l\u0131yorsa, G1000 karbon \u00e7elik bilye yine de belirli bir uygulama i\u00e7in uygun olabilir.<\/p>\n\n\n\n<p class=\"wp-block-paragraph\">Al\u0131c\u0131lar \u015funlar\u0131 dikkate almal\u0131d\u0131r:<\/p>\n\n\n\n<p class=\"wp-block-paragraph\">Malzeme<br>Seviye<br>\u00c7ap tolerans\u0131<br>Sertlik<br>Y\u00fczey i\u015flemi<br>Korozyon direnci<br>Y\u00fck ve \u00e7al\u0131\u015fma ortam\u0131<br>Miktar ve maliyet hedefi<\/p>\n\n\n\n<p class=\"wp-block-paragraph\">Kalite derecesi \u00f6nemlidir, ancak t\u00fcm \u015fartnameyle birlikte de\u011ferlendirilmelidir.<\/p>\n\n\n\n<h2 id=\"5-how-to-choose-the-right-grade\" class=\"wp-block-heading\">5. Do\u011fru S\u0131n\u0131f\u0131 Nas\u0131l Se\u00e7ersiniz?<\/h2>\n\n\n\n<p class=\"wp-block-paragraph\">Rulmanlar ve hassas makineler i\u00e7in, performans gereksinimlerine ba\u011fl\u0131 olarak G10, G16, G25 veya G40 gibi y\u00fcksek hassasiyetli kaliteleri tercih edin.<\/p>\n\n\n\n<p class=\"wp-block-paragraph\">Otomotiv bile\u015fenleri, mekanik par\u00e7alar ve end\u00fcstriyel donan\u0131mlar i\u00e7in, tasar\u0131ma ba\u011fl\u0131 olarak G100 ile G500 aras\u0131 uygun olabilir.<\/p>\n\n\n\n<p class=\"wp-block-paragraph\">Tekerlekler, bisiklet par\u00e7alar\u0131, kayar sistemler ve genel donan\u0131mlar i\u00e7in G200 ile G1000 aras\u0131 seriler iyi bir fiyat-performans dengesi sunabilir.<\/p>\n\n\n\n<p class=\"wp-block-paragraph\">Ta\u015flama, parlatma veya toplu a\u015f\u0131nd\u0131rma uygulamalar\u0131 i\u00e7in, gerekli boyut tolerans\u0131, sertlik ve y\u00fczey durumu konular\u0131n\u0131 tedarik\u00e7iyle g\u00f6r\u00fc\u015f\u00fcn.<\/p>\n\n\n\n<h2 id=\"6-what-information-should-buyers-provide\" class=\"wp-block-heading\">6.
